Stevie Wonder: Hammersmith Odeon, London
Danny Holloway, NME, 22 January 1972
STEVIE WONDER is the first artist to make Motown work for him rather than vice-versa. He has full control over his music and has acquired his own eight-piece band, Wonder-love. He also has four backup vocalists (three females and one male). He's been changing a lot recently and is a bit frightened of being type-cast as a soul artist.
